No evidence that brain-stimulation technique boosts cognitive training

Transcranial direct-current stimulation (tDCS) – a non-invasive technique for applying electric current to areas of the brain – may be growing in popularity, but new research suggests that it probably does not add any meaningful benefit to cognitive training.
